How much do senior building eng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 15,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ior building engineer in Missouri is $118,711.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$98,000.00 and $134,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ior building engineer?

Senior Building Engineers are experienced professionals responsible for overseeing the operation, maintenance, and repair of building systems, such as HVAC, electrical, plumbing, and structural components. They often supervise other engineers or technicians and ensure that all building systems are functioning efficiently and safely. In addition to troubleshooting complex issues, they may also manage projects, coordinate with contractors, and ensure compliance with safety regulations and building codes. Senior Building Engineers typically work in commercial, industrial, or institutional settings and play a crucial role in facility management.

What are some common challenges faced by senior building engineers, and how can they effectively address them?

Senior Building Engineers often face challenges such as managing complex building systems, coordinating maintenance schedules, and ensuring compliance with evolving safety and environmental regulations. To address these challenges, it's important to stay updated with the latest building codes, leverage building management technologies, and foster strong communication with team members and external vendors. Proactive problem-solving and regular training can also help in maintaining operational efficiency and minimizing unexpected equipment failures.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ior building eng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Building Engineer, you need in-depth knowledge of building systems (HVAC, electrical, plumbing), strong problem-solving skills, and typically a degree in engineering or a related field, along with relevant licensure or certifications. Familiarity with building automation systems, maintenance management software, and compliance with safety regulations is crucial. Leadership, effective communication, and the ability to manage teams and vendors set outstanding professionals apart. These skills and qualities ensure safe, efficient building operations, regulatory compliance, and cost-effective facility management.

Job description

Meta is seeking a Lead Building Engineer to join our Data Center Critical Facility Operations team. Our data centers are the backbone of the infrastructure that powers Meta's global platforms, and this role is central to keeping those systems running at peak reliability. As a Lead Building Engineer, you will provide senior-level technical leadership across mechanical, electrical, and controls systems within a critical facility environment, driving operational excellence, mentoring other engineers, and ensuring continuous uptime across mission-critical infrastructure.
Lead Building Engineer Responsibilities:
  • Serve as the senior technical resource for data center facility operations, providing guidance and oversight on complex mechanical, electrical, HVAC, and controls systems maintenance and troubleshooting
  • Lead the development, review, and continuous improvement of standard operating procedures, emergency operating procedures, and preventive maintenance programs for critical facility systems
  • Oversee and coordinate planned and unplanned maintenance activities, ensuring all work is executed safely and in compliance with site processes, change management protocols, and uptime requirements
  • Mentor other engineers and technicians on technical best practices, equipment operation, and safety standards within the critical facility environment
  • Utilize building management systems and monitoring platforms to analyze system performance, identify anomalies, and drive proactive resolution of potential faults before they impact operations
  • Lead root cause analysis investigations following equipment failures or operational incidents, documenting findings and implementing corrective actions to prevent recurrence
  • Collaborate with vendors, contractors, and internal stakeholders to plan and execute capital projects, equipment upgrades, and system commissioning activities
  • Manage work order workflows in the enterprise asset management system, ensuring accurate documentation of maintenance activities, parts usage, and equipment history
  • Evaluate and recommend improvements to the facility operations and maintenance program, including energy efficiency initiatives and infrastructure reliability enhancements
  • Respond to and lead the resolution of critical facility emergencies, coordinating resources and communications across operations, engineering, and management teams

Minimum Qualifications:
  • 6+ years of experience in critical facility operations, data center engineering, or a related technical field encompassing mechanical, electrical, HVAC, or controls systems
  • Experience leading or coordinating maintenance activities and technical teams within a mission-critical or 24x7 operational environment
  • Experience troubleshooting and operating complex building systems including power distribution, cooling infrastructure, and building management or monitoring systems
  • Experience developing or improving standard operating procedures, preventive maintenance programs, or change management processes in a critical environment
  • Experience conducting root cause analysis and implementing corrective actions following equipment failures or operational incidents

Preferred Qualifications:
  • 5+ years experience in a data center or other Critical Environment (pharma, clean room, medical, power production, etc.)
  • Bachelor’s Degree, Associates Degree, Trade Certification or state licensure in Electrical or Mechanical (HVAC)
  • Knowledge of mechanical, electrical, and life safety monitoring and control systems typically used in critical environments
  • Experience interpreting blueprints/CAD drawings
